Brownie Batter Overnight Oats Ingredients
For the Base
- Old fashioned rolled oats – provide a hearty, chewy texture for your overnight oats.
- Protein powder – adds a chocolatey or vanilla boost, making this Brownie Batter Overnight Oats recipe even more nutritious.
- Unsweetened vanilla almond milk – a creamy base that keeps your oats rich without extra sugar.
- Cocoa powder – infuses that delicious chocolate flavor reminiscent of brownies.
- Maple syrup – a natural sweetener that elevates the taste while keeping it guilt-free.
- Vanilla extract – enhances all the flavors, bringing a warm aroma to your breakfast.
- Sea salt – a tiny pinch balances sweetness and enhances the overall flavor.
For the Toppings
- Chocolate chips – add a delightful crunch and a little extra sweetness on top!
- Chopped walnuts – the perfect nutty contrast to the smooth oats for added texture.
- Peanut butter (optional) – for those who crave a creamy finish and more protein.
How to Make Brownie Batter Overnight Oats
-
Combine: Add oats, protein powder, almond milk, cocoa powder, maple syrup, vanilla, and sea salt into a bowl or jar. Stir well to combine until all the protein powder has dissolved, creating a smooth mixture.
-
Seal: Securely seal the container with a lid, then place it in the fridge overnight. This is where the magic happens as the oats absorb the flavors!
-
Stir: The next morning, take the container out of the fridge and give it a good stir. If you prefer a creamier texture, feel free to add a splash more almond milk.
-
Serve: Portion the overnight oats into two bowls or containers. Top each with chocolate chips, chopped walnuts, and peanut butter if you’re using it. Dive into this delectable breakfast!
Optional: Drizzle with extra maple syrup for a sweeter finish.

How to Store and Freeze Brownie Batter Overnight Oats
- Room Temperature: Overnight oats should not be left at room temperature for more than 2 hours, as perishable ingredients like almond milk can spoil quickly.
- Fridge: Store Brownie Batter Overnight Oats in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. This ensures freshness and prevents drying out.
- Freezer: For longer storage, freeze the oats in individual portions for up to 1 month. Thaw overnight in the fridge and stir well before serving.
- Reheating: When reheating, add a splash of almond milk to restore creaminess. Microwave for about 1 minute, and enjoy your delicious chocolatey breakfast!

Expert Tips for Brownie Batter Overnight Oats
-
Mix Well: Ensure all dry ingredients dissolve completely in the wet mixture before refrigerating. Undissolved protein powder can lead to gritty oats.
-
Favorable Ratio: Adjust almond milk to your desired creaminess. Too little can result in a dry mixture, while too much may make it too runny.
-
Time It Right: For the best flavor, let the oats soak for a full 8 hours. Rushed soaking may not let the oats fully absorb the chocolatey goodness.
-
Topping Variety: Get creative! Instead of chocolate chips or walnuts, try almond slivers or sliced bananas for different textures and flavors in your Brownie Batter Overnight Oats.
-
Batch Prep: Make a larger batch to enjoy throughout the week. Store them in individual jars for quick, grab-and-go breakfasts.

Make Ahead Options
These Brownie Batter Overnight Oats are an ideal meal prep solution for anyone looking to save time in the mornings! You can prepare the base mixture of oats, protein powder, almond milk, cocoa powder, maple syrup, vanilla, and sea salt up to 24 hours in advance. Simply combine all the ingredients in a jar or bowl, seal tightly, and refrigerate. For the best flavor and texture, stir just before serving and, if desired, add a splash more almond milk. To maintain their creamy consistency, avoid adding the toppings (chocolate chips, walnuts, and peanut butter) until you’re ready to enjoy them.
